#7f5593 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f5593 is composed of 49.8% red, 33.3%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.6% cyan, 42.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 280.6 degrees, a saturation of 26.7% and a lightness of 45.5%. #7f5593 color hex could be obtained by blending #feaaff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#7f5593 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f5593 has RGB values of R:127, G:85,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 8344979.
